ID:46373 

R. H. from Cheltenham

Wednesday 10 July 2019 (6 years ago)

Area:Middle Wye

Beat:How Caple Court

Fishing:Coarse

No. of Anglers:1

A tough days fishing, the water was low and an odd brown colour with plenty of streamer weed to deal with. Most of the fish were caught late afternoon on boilies except for the two eels which took meat. Two chubb 3lb 8oz, 4lb 11oz and two barbel 8lb 3oz and 7lb 15oz.

2 Barbel, 2 Chub, 2 Other

ID:46254 

J. A. from Leominster

Wednesday 10 July 2019 (6 years ago)

Area:Upper Wye

Beat:Edw Hundred House

No. of Anglers:1

Well another early start, up at sparrows fart , usual jobs done , watered some of the tubs and veggies etc etc , fed the gang and got going to the good old Hundred House beat of the Edw , seeing that JD had a good day , a few days ago , doesn't surprise me as it's fishing really well at the mo and all beats are highly populated with brownies to be honest , absolute cracker the Edw . . . . . . .

Arrived at the bridge about five to six , tackled up , usual rig , opted for a Parachute Iron Blue , as last time was some activity from them , and small sedges , and slinked down into the now very low but clear Edw , ahhhhhh bliss always great being here . . . . Took a while before first feisty fish on the Para iron blue , but lovely fish none the less , about seven inches , slipped back in . . . . Consistent sport really from about half six to be honest , all the way up , especially the pool tails today , seemed to attract the gnats just above the water , and the small trout having a pop at them . . Always fun to watch !!!!!!

Didn't do the whole beat , finished about three quarters up , covered the series of lovely little pools , always hold one or two good trout for here , and the one " banker " pool didn't let me down , nice rise to my Iron Blue , and a lovely ten inch brownie to hand , spot on !!!!

Sixteen this morning , finished fishing and bimbled back to the truck at about eleven , really good fun as always , fish ranged in size from five inches to pushing eleven , really nice wind down , and the kingfisher activity at the top end was fast and furious , hope it was just minnows they were carrying !!!! Cheeky monkeys !!!!! Lovely to see though . . .

Definitely in need of some water now , looking a tad bit sorry for itself in a good few places , two nights good rain would be just the ticket , and healthy for the resident brownies too , back here very soon , give the Lugg a bash in a few days , between shifts , as it usual holds water well even when there's been no rain for a while , spot on four hours . . . . . Lovely jubley !!!!!!!

16 Trout
